TRAFFIQ Advertising Exchange Nominated for ad:tech Best Business-to-Business Transaction Website Award

| March 27, 2008

Award Identifies Most Advanced Web-Based Transaction Platforms

New York, NY – March 27, 2008 – TRAFFIQ™ – The Internet Traffic Exchange today announced it has been selected as a finalist for Ad:Tech’s 2008 ‘Best Business-to-Business Transaction Website’ award.

The Ad:Tech awards recognize web-based platforms that are able to simplify complex business processes and create new efficient markets in the online advertising space.

TRAFFIQ directly connects publishers and advertisers in a transparent and value-driven marketplace. It reduces the dependency on blind ad networks and makes the process of media buying and selling fast, simple and efficient. TRAFFIQ provides members with exclusive benefits and economic value unavailable through alternate media channels, and was designed to require very little labor for maximum results.



At any given time, there are over 1000 ad agencies, advertisers and premium publishers on the TRAFFIQ exchange, including: Technorati, Healthcentral.com, Sky Sports, PerezHilton and Drudge Report.

“We are very pleased with this nomination,” said Mark Kahn, chief executive officer of TRAFFIQ. “We’ve worked hard to design a platform that provides real and unique value to online advertisers and publishers, and are excited to be an integral part of the buying and selling process.”

Industry Panel:
Dan Ballister, TRAFFIQ’s chief operating officer, will be co-hosting a panel discussing online consumer engagement at Ad:Tech San Francisco, on April 17, 3:30 p.m. The panel: ‘Beyond the Banner/Beyond the Network: The Mid-Tail and the Promise of Engagement,’ will be moderated by Joey Dumont, partner and managing director of Questus.

Ballister, along with his co-presenters, will lead this session for the more advanced online marketers, exploring new approaches to leverage the Web beyond standard ads placed blindly across ad networks.

About TRAFFIQ:
TRAFFIQ (www.traffiq.com) is an efficient, open and value-driven marketplace, directly connecting buyers and sellers of online media for optimized ad yield and maximum return on investment. Participants on TRAFFIQ include leading publishers, advertisers and ad agencies. TRAFFIQ is headquartered in New York City, with offices in McLean, VA. TRAFFIQ is a member of the IAB Marketplace advisory board, helping educate interactive advertisers and publishers on the best practices that foster industry growth. Other board members include CondéNet, Colgate Palmolive, Carat and Forrester Research.
